How can we ensure reproductive rights for all? Join host Olivia Neal (she/her) and guests Maya Hart (all pronouns) from Sister Song and Camille Adair (all pronouns) from Carolina Abortion Fund on today's episode of "This Is How ACLU-NC" as they explore the history of reproductive justice and its impact on marginalized communities, particularly women of color.

Discover the challenges individuals encounter while seeking abortions in North Carolina and the significance of community support and resource accessibility. Learn about initiatives like the Carolina Abortion Fund, aiding those unable to afford abortion services.

In next week's episode (Part 2), Dr. Beverly Gray, an OBGYN and associate professor at Duke University, will share her insights into the challenges posed by restrictive abortion laws for medical professionals in North Carolina.
